
- Project: The Helical Pearl House
- Architect: A3 Projects
- Location: Malaysia, Ipoh
- Year: 2022
- Area: 802 m2
- Photography: David Yeow
A Sculptural Family Home in the Heart of Meru Valley
Set within the scenic Meru Valley golf resort in Ipoh, The Helical Pearl House by A3 Projects is a striking contemporary bungalow that rises from a sloped terrain framed by lush tropical forest. The residence redefines the concept of family living through a thoughtful interplay of geometry, light, and landscape—where bold architectural forms meet serene natural surroundings.
Designed for a multi-generational family, the house integrates accessibility, sustainability, and expressive form, creating a timeless retreat that is both visually dynamic and environmentally responsible.
A Composition of Volumes and Levels
The architecture of The Helical Pearl House is defined by juxtaposed cuboid volumes, each strategically staggered to follow the site’s natural slope. A split-level configuration ensures that every space maintains a strong visual and spatial relationship with the surrounding valley, while deep recesses at the ground level anchor the home to its topography.
From the street, the house appears elevated and sculptural, yet within, the spaces unfold fluidly across multiple levels. The design balances openness and intimacy, with ramps and a lift ensuring seamless circulation for all generations.
The Atrium: Light, Air, and Movement
At the heart of the residence lies a dramatic atrium—a luminous void that connects all levels while serving as the family’s social and spiritual core. This central volume is animated by a sculptural helical staircase, a spiraling architectural centerpiece that ascends toward a circular skylight suspended above a reflective pond.
This striking composition creates an ever-changing play of light, shadow, and reflection, where natural illumination transforms the atmosphere throughout the day. Large recessed windows, skylights, and ventilation slits ensure a constant flow of fresh air, while perforated aluminum screens maintain privacy from the exterior.
Private Courtyards and Personalized Spaces
Each private suite within the house is designed to provide a distinct sensory experience. On the upper level, individual courtyards bring nature into the bedrooms, ensuring cross-ventilation and abundant daylight.
The main suite, designed for the owner’s parents, features a garden terrace with vertical greenery and ribbed glass partitions that softly diffuse light into the bathroom. Across the atrium, a bridge leads to the family wing, where the owners’ and their daughter’s bedrooms are complemented by a music hobby room finished in warm timber to enhance acoustics and comfort.
The residence culminates in a rooftop garden, an intimate green retreat that captures panoramic views of the surrounding valley—perfect for quiet reflection or family gatherings.
Material Simplicity and Sustainable Strategies
Material selection reinforces the home’s tactile elegance and environmental awareness. In-situ terrazzo flooring enhances spatial continuity, reflecting natural light while providing a seamless surface throughout the interiors.
Sustainability is embedded in the project’s DNA. The home incorporates a rainwater harvesting system and photovoltaic panels, reducing its reliance on external utilities and aligning with the architects’ vision of responsible, low-impact design.
